Ultimately we had only 9 people so I ran 2 scum cop and doctor and people enjoyed it so much we played three times! The games were pretty quick but given my previous experience of trying to get my family into boardgaming (it was like pulling teeth and I gave up) I was very self-conscious that the whole thing would crash and burn so it was a very uplifting feeling to hear people say "can we play again!?" as soon as the first game ended.

The second game produced a fun counterpoint to C. My sister's boyfriend, who was the doctor, protected her every night (I didn't want to set rules on doctor protections until the players realised why they would be good rules) up to LYLO whereupon he became convinced that my sister was the scum. He began talking resignedly of the fact that she was the scum and that he had let her coast through the whole game without doing his job of protecting others, leading to her dropping a vote on him and the scum player joining in for the only scum victory of the night.

After that we agreed that the doctor should not protect the same person two nights in a row and a good thing too because in between we started talking about different variants and the players agreed that they wanted to try a Night 0 variant where the mafia make a kill and the cop gets an investigation before the game starts. The cop hit scum and made a day 1 claim of that fact, asking the doctor to protect her that night while she got one more investigation off, so the players had sussed out follow the cop by game three, which I felt was rather impressive--despite the fact that this is the only time I've run a face to face mafia for newbies and therefore have no experience to base this on.

But overall it was an awesome night, face-to-face mafia is a very different beast and something I can't wait to try again.
